#703dd8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#703dd8 is composed of 43.9% red, 23.9%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 259.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 54.3%. #703dd8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e07aff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#703dd8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#703dd8 has RGB values of R:112, G:61,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 7355864.

Shades and Tints of #703dd8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#703dd8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898590 is the less saturated color, while #6419fc is the most saturated one.
